Improving Your First Aid Knowledge

By reading and remembering this basic first aid advice you might be able to deal with any minor injuries or health problems that come along. This could be as simple as patching up a cut or scrape and could save you time trying to get to see a doctor or nurse. Some basic knowledge could also put you in a position to help sustain a life in a more serious situation before the emergency services arrive. Dealing with a minor cut, scrape or graze could not be simpler. One of the most important things is to remember to keep the cut and everything around it as clean as possible to prevent infection. Wash your own hands thoroughly before starting and then wash the cut under running water. Make sure you then dry the area thoroughly before covering with a plaster or sterile dressing.

If the bleeding is more serious you will need to apply pressure to the wound with a sterile dressing. If the patient is in shock you should lay them down and then raise the bleeding part above their head if possible in order to slow the bleeding. Bandage the wound tightly before calling for an ambulance if nobody has already done so. Should an object be lodged into the cut do not remove it.

If you or somebody else is suffering from a nose bleed the head should be tilted forwards and breathing should be done through the mouth. The soft part of the nose should be pinched for ten minutes. After this time the nose can be released to check if it is still bleeding. If it is, go back to pinching the nose. Keep repeating until the flow has stopped.

An asthma attack is usually recognizable by the sufferer finding it difficult to breath or they might be wheezing and coughing. If they have an inhaler they should use this first of all. They should not be laid down, instead the best position is often to sit back to front on a chair leaning over the back rest. If the inhaler does not work after a few tries you should call for an ambulance.

Sunburn can potentially be very dangerous, especially in young children. The first step should be to remove the patient from the sun and then cover them with light clothing or a towel. Sponge the skin with cool water or put them in a cool bath or shower for ten minutes. Keep them well hydrated. Minor burns can be soothed with after sun lotion while more severe burns should be seen by a doctor.

There are many more serious problems that you could help with providing you have the training. A training course could show you how to recognize heart attacks and strokes and the best way to look after the patient until help arrives. A course will show you how to look after a person who is unconscious or not breathing or both.

Learning some basic first aid could give you some very important information. It could help you to prevent more serious situations or it could help you to save the lives of those around you. It is particularly useful to know how to perform these kind of actions if you care for vulnerable people or children.
